Understanding the Peg Configuration and its Impact
The arrangement of the pegs is arguably the most critical factor influencing the outcome of a plinko game. A standard plinko board features pegs arranged in a staggered, zig-zag pattern. This arrangement doesn’t offer a perfectly symmetrical distribution of outcomes; certain slots are inherently more likely to receive the disc than others. The closer a slot is to the vertical center line of the board, the higher the probability of the disc landing in it. This is because the disc has more opportunities to be deflected towards the center as it descends. Conversely, slots located further away from the center line are less likely to be hit, as the disc requires a more specific series of bounces to reach those areas. The density of pegs also plays a role; a higher peg density generally leads to more chaotic bounces and a more even distribution of results, though potentially with a smaller overall prize pool.

Understanding the Role of Randomness and Variance
At its core, plinko is a game of chance, and randomness is a dominant factor. Even with a perfect strategy, you will experience periods of wins and losses. This is due to the inherent variance in the system. Variance refers to the degree to which outcomes deviate from the expected value. A high-variance game, like plinko, will have more significant swings in results – some drops will yield substantial winnings, while others will result in minimal returns. It's crucial to accept that losses are inevitable and to avoid chasing them. A rational approach involves setting a budget and sticking to it, regardless of the outcome of individual drops. Don't be swayed by the gambler's fallacy – the belief that past results influence future outcomes. Each drop is independent of the previous ones.
Maximizing Expected Value: A Statistical Approach
To truly excel at plinko, you need to think in terms of expected value. The expected value of a slot is calculated by multiplying the payout value by its probability of occurring. For example, if a slot has a payout of $100 and a probability of 10%, the expected value is $10. The optimal strategy is to focus on slots with the highest expected value. However, this requires a good estimate of the probabilities, which can be obtained through observation and data collection. It's also important to consider the overall risk tolerance. A risk-averse player might prefer slots with lower payouts but higher probabilities, while a risk-seeking player might be willing to gamble on slots with higher payouts but lower probabilities. The expected value is a long-term average, and short-term results may deviate significantly from it.
